Prince George's County (often shortened to PG County or PG) [2] [3] is located in the U.S. state of Maryland bordering the eastern portion of Washington, D.C. As of the 2020 U.S. census, the population was 967,201, [5] making it the second-most populous county in Maryland, behind neighboring Montgomery County.

CalvertHealth in Prince Frederick, Maryland, is a non-profit community-owned hospital. There are over 200 active and consulting physicians on staff, representing over 40 medical specialties. [2] CalvertHealth also has offices located in Dunkirk, Maryland, Solomons, Maryland, and North Beach, Maryland.
